PSD/Madeira. Albuquerque wants unity to face the regional elections

The leader of PSD/Madeira assured today that facing difficult situations is his "thing", stating that the party is starting a new cycle, which must be one of unity, in order to win the early regional elections on May 26th.

"It's not worth wasting any more time on internal elections," said Miguel Albuquerque at the opening of the 19th regional congress of the Social Democrats, which is taking place this weekend at the Madeira Congress Centre in Funchal.

Miguel Albuquerque, who defeated the former Secretary of Environment and Natural Resources Manuel António in the internal elections on 21 March for the second time, obtaining 2,243 votes against 1,856 from his opponent's list, in a universe of 4,388 members eligible to vote.

The insular leader considered it important to "end the divisions" and bet on the unity of the party, indicating to the members who supported the defeated candidacy that "it is not worth keeping mental reservations and being resentful".

"Today we are starting a new cycle in the life of the party that begins with a situation of full motivation," said Albuquerque, adding: "I feel like I'm 20 years younger. I'm full of energy and determination".

The re-elected president of the PSD/Madeira maintained that politics "demands physical and psychological courage", as well as "capacity for resistance, determination and iron will".

"I want to stress again that this situation of having difficult situations ahead is my thing," he reinforced, considering that the party "has to be led by those who know how to face" the problems, pointing out the case "of the flood of 20 February 2010 that caused dozens of deaths, hundreds of displaced people and material losses estimated at more than one billion euros.

The grand meeting of the Madeiran Social Democrats is taking place in a scenario of early regional legislative elections, called for 26 May, following the political crisis triggered by a process that is investigating suspicions of corruption in the archipelago and in which Miguel Albuquerque, who has also led the Regional Government since 2015, was constituted as a defendant.

The insular leader defended that "the conquest" of the archipelago's autonomy "cannot be thrown overboard".

Miguel Albuquerque stressed that the party is determined to win the early regional legislative elections on 26 May, a suffrage in which the party will run alone, after breaking with the coalition with the CDS-PP, because it is "not afraid of the will of the people" and intends to continue to "lead the Government of the Autonomous Region".

"Because we are the only party capable of leading Madeira to integral development," he said.

The Madeiran leader also argued that it "would be fatal" for the PSD/Madeira to go to the elections "diminished in its negotiating capacity", observing that "the so-called red lines are a prodigious invention of the left to condition scenarios of governability".

The also outgoing president of the Government of Madeira recalled that the party was elected seven months ago (24 September 2023) and that, after the regional elections of 26 May, the "programme [of the executive] to be presented will be the same".

Economic growth, reduction of unemployment, reduction of public debt, resolution of housing problems, homes and continuing care, improvement of public health, mobility, improvement of support benefits for the most vulnerable citizens and continuing to ensure the digital transition were aspects that he highlighted in his motion for global strategy that was approved by a majority, with 37 votes against.

"We have no reason to be worried and pessimistic," he stressed, concluding: "we are a party that is not intimidated by media actions of the PJ (Judicial Police)".
